On June 2, Li Chunlin, Vice Chairman of the National Development and Reform Commission of China (NDRC), held a meeting with the Argentine delegation led by Minister of Economy Sergio Massa. Both sides exchanged views on cooperation under the“Belt and Road” Initiative and in key projects.
Vice Chairman Li said that Argentina is one of China’s good friends and partners in Latin America. In recent years, under the joint leadership of President Xi Jinping and President Fernández, China-Argentina relations have continued to deepen, and practical cooperation in various fields has been advanced. NDRC is willing to work with various departments of the Argentine Government, under the strategic guidance of the two heads of state, to make full use of the “Belt and Road” working group, strengthen exchanges under the framework of China-Argentina Economic Cooperation and Coordination Strategic Dialogue, and solidly promote cooperation under the “Belt and Road” Initiative and in key projects to deepen the comprehensive strategic partnership between the two sides and achieve common development and prosperity.
Minister Massa said that in recent years, both sides have achieved fruitful cooperation under the“Belt and Road” Initiative, and the political mutual trust between the two countries has continued to deepen. Argentina hopes to strengthen exchangeswith China, deepen cooperation in various fields including infrastructure, energy, transportation,and trade, contribute to cooperation under the “Belt and Road”Initiative, and promote high-quality development of bilateral relations.
